php авторизация

KK
На сайте с 25.07.2006
Offline
138
665

Не могу получить данные о залогиненном пользователе. Вот код:

$auth = UAUTH::instance();

$is_authorized = intval($auth -> AuthStatus() == E_AUTH_OK);
$userr = $auth -> GetUserById($auth -> CurrentUID());

$is_authorized - работает правильно. А вот $userr - не хочет. empty все время. что не так делаю? подскажите пожалуйста.

LEOnidUKG
На сайте с 25.11.2006
Offline
1774
#1

А что это за код и что за классы? И почему вы думаете, что именно так они берутся?

✅ Мой Телеграм канал по SEO, оптимизации сайтов и серверов: https://t.me/leonidukgLIVE ✅ Качественное и рабочее размещение SEO статей СНГ и Бурж: https://getmanylinks.ru/ ✅ Настройка и оптимизация серверов https://getmanyspeed.ru/
RM
На сайте с 21.06.2011
Offline
77
#2
LEOnidUKG:
А что это за код и что за классы? И почему вы думаете, что именно так они берутся?

+1. ТС - давай весь код. Тут телепатов нет :)

T
На сайте с 09.12.2011
Offline
33
#3

на самом деле код выглядит вот так

echo "Мол,догадайтесь сами что и откуда берется";
$auth = UAUTH::instance();
$is_authorized = intval($auth -> AuthStatus() == E_AUTH_OK);
$userr = $auth -> GetUserById($auth -> CurrentUID());
KK
На сайте с 25.07.2006
Offline
138
#4

сорри. php плохо знаю. а классы вобще не знаю...

но уже разобрался. просто переменную $userr для шаблона нужно было описать. шаблонизатор смарти.. спасибо! :)

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ий